The intensity of magnetisation of a bar magnet is 5×10⁴ Am⁻¹. The magnetic length and the area if cross- section of the magnet are 12 cm and 1 cm⁻² respectively. The magnitude of magnetic moment of this bar magnet (in SI unit) is
Options
(a) 0.6
(b) 1.3
(c) 1.2
(d) 2.4
Correct Answer:
0.6
